Well in Malta, test is 45 mins long, apart from the Theory Test, and you are allowed to make 15 mistakes (like forgetting to check the mirrors every 1.5 seconds :P).

Oh, and mistakes like stopping too fast, slightly touching the line at a STOP marking... touching the lane marking etc.... are "Grave Mistakes" lol, you just fail, there and then.

Pass rate is less then 40%, and fees are incredible, total fees for getting the licence might go up to 150 euros or maybe 200-300 euros for the ones who repeat once or twice or maybe 8 times (happens)
